Which it’s prepared with tomatoes sauce and mayonnaise with a touch of parmigiana cheese. Also I recommend for any one to try Bandeja Paisa. It’s the traditional Colombian dish, typical dish from Antioquia, Medellín and has acquired international popularity. it’s composed of beef, ground meat, chicharrón (fried pork belly or rind), chorizo, black beans, rice, fried egg, plantains, arepas, hogao and avocado.
